우리는 오늘 브라우저 캐시와 객체의 구성을 계속합니다. 브라우저는 웹 사이트 로딩을 최적화하는 도구의 일부이므로이 요소를 무시해서는 안됩니다.

모르는 분들을 위해 W3TC 또는 W3 Total Cache 플러그인에서 일련의 구성을 수행합니다. 캐시 플러그인 속도를 최적화할 수 있습니다. 워드 프레스 블로그. 이 튜토리얼 시리즈 동안 우리는 이미 W3 Total Cache 플러그인 구성에서 여러 장을 개발했습니다.

이전 에피소드에서 이야기 한 내용을 이해해야합니다. 데이터베이스 구성. 이 자습서에서는 개체 캐시 및 브라우저 캐시 구성에 대해 설명합니다.

1-객체 캐시

메뉴 개체 캐시 "고급 설정의 단일 섹션이 있습니다.

설정 - 전진

이 섹션의 처음 두 필드는 " 숨겨진 개체의 기본 수명 "그리고" 쓰레기 수집 간격 캐시 개체의 수명과 만료 된 개체가 삭제되는 빈도를 정의하는 데 사용됩니다. 객체의 수명을 줄이거 나 만료 된 객체를 삭제하는 간격을 줄일 수 있습니다. 또는 서버의로드를 줄이려면 두 값을 모두 늘릴 수 있습니다. 대부분의 경우 기본값이 허용됩니다.

다음 필드 " 글로벌 그룹 WordPress 다중 사이트 네트워크를 사용할 때 사이트간에 공유되는 개체 그룹을 식별하는 데 사용됩니다. 이 기능의 아이디어는 이러한 개체 중 일부를 네트워크에서 캐시하고 재사용 할 수 있다는 것입니다.

글로벌 설정 - w3tc-설정

숙련 된 WordPress 개발자가 아니고 그룹이 작동하는 방식에 익숙하지 않으면 "글로벌 그룹"설정을 변경할 필요가 없습니다.

마지막으로 "비 영구 그룹"필드는 객체 캐시에 캐시되지 않아야하는 객체를 식별하는 데 사용됩니다. 다시 말하지만, 객체 그룹에 익숙하지 않은 경우이 필드를 편집하지 마십시오.

2-브라우저 캐시

이 메뉴에는 일반, CSS 및 JS, HTML 및 XML, 미디어 및 기타 파일의 네 가지 섹션이 있습니다. 각 섹션에 제시된 필드는 거의 동일합니다. 일반 섹션의 설정을 조정하면 동일한 설정이 모든 후속 섹션에 적용됩니다. 그런 다음 "일반"섹션 구성을 완료 한 후 마지막 섹션의 특정 설정을 재정의 할 수 있습니다. 따라서 먼저 "일반"섹션을 구성한 다음 필요한 경우 각 해당 섹션에서 더 세부적으로 조정해야합니다.

브라우저 캐시 : 일반

"의 처음 네 가지 옵션 일반  모두 서로 비슷합니다. 본질적으로 네 가지 모두 동일한 작업을 수행합니다. 캐시에 저장된 데이터를 항상 유효하게 만듭니다. 그러나 각각 다른 방식으로 수행합니다.

숨기기 - 더 - 브라우저 워드 프레스 - w3tc을

옵션 설정 마지막으로 수정 된 헤더 "And"eTag "는 브라우저에 의해 저장되고 나중에 서버에 저장된 문서의 새 버전이 있는지 묻는 데 사용됩니다.

옵션 헤더 만료 "그리고" 설정 캐시 제어 헤더 »캐시 된 리소스의 수명을 제한합니다. 헤더 만료는 캐시 된 리소스에 대해 고정 된 만료 날짜를 할당하여이를 달성합니다. 동안 " 캐시 제어 헤더 브라우저가 캐시 된 개체를 다운로드 할 때 실행되기 시작하는 수명을 할당하는 데 사용됩니다.

적어도 "의 첫 번째 옵션을 활성화하십시오 Last-Modified 설정-헤더 ". 방문자가 최신 버전의 사이트를 가질 수 있도록주의하여 추가 옵션을 활성화하십시오.

옵션 활성화 " W3 총 캐시 헤더를 설정 문서의 HTTP 헤더를 확인하여 문서의 HTTP 헤더가 캐시 된 W3TC에 의해. HTTP 헤더를 보는 방법을 모르거나 관심이 없다면 이 옵션을 비활성화된 상태로 두십시오. 이는 성능에 영향을 주지 않습니다.

구성 - 브라우저 w3tc - 자습서

옵션을 " HTTP (GZIP) 압축 사용 활성화되었습니다. 이렇게하면 텍스트 파일의 크기가 줄어들고 사이트 성능에 큰 영향을 줄 수 있습니다.

옵션을 " 객체의 캐싱을 후 - 설정 방지 변경 확인했습니다. 이렇게하면 모든 시간 매개 변수가 변경되고 새 문자열이 생성되어 모든 캐시 된 항목에 첨부되므로 브라우저는 오래된 파일을 제거하여 최신 파일을 다운로드하는 방법을 알 수 있습니다.

브라우저에서 캐시하지 않으려는 일부 웹 사이트 리소스가 있습니다. 플래시 미디어 플레이어 일 수 있습니다. "에서 이러한 리소스의 경로를 추가하십시오. 캐싱 예외 목록 방지 ".

옵션 확인 " 정적 파일에 쿠키를 설정하지 마십시오 ".

제어 - 중 - 쿠키 - w3tc

여기서 아이디어는 정적 파일 (이미지, CSS 및 JavaScript 파일) HTTP 헤더에 쿠키를 추가 할 필요가 없습니다.

다음 옵션 인 "WordPress를 사용하여 정적 개체에 대한 404 오류 처리 안 함"은 기본 WordPress 404 프로세스를 사용하는 대신 서버가 정적 404 파일을 관리 할 수 ​​있도록 허용하여 서버로드를 줄입니다.

404 페이지의 과부하가 예상되지 않는 한이 옵션을 선택하거나 성능을 크게 변경하지 않습니다. 이 옵션을 확인하는 것이 가장 좋지만 일부 플러그인에서 404 오류를 생성 할 수 있습니다.이 경우 '404 오류 예외 목록'이라는 필드에 저작권을 침해하는 리소스의 URL을 수동으로 추가해야합니다. ".

브라우저 캐시 : CSS 및 JS, HTML 및 XML, 미디어

이러한 각 섹션은 " 일반  ". 그러나 이러한 각 섹션을 사용하여 각 유형의 리소스가 브라우저 캐시에서 처리되는 방식을 세분화 할 수 있습니다.

이 튜토리얼에서 끝났습니다. 질문이 있으시면 언제든지 의견을 보내주십시오.